THE ROLE:
The successful candidate will manage a varied caseload of commercial and residential property matters from instruction through to completion, with minimal supervision.
The role will include handling sales, purchases, re-mortgages, transfers of equity and leases as well as managing commercial transactions including acquisitions, disposals and landlord & tenant matters. You will also draft and negotiate contracts, leases and related documentation and you will also liaise with clients, agents, lenders and other third parties. You will ensure files are managed efficiently and in line with regulatory and compliance requirements whilst contributing to the development of the department and maintaining high client care standards.

THE CANDIDATE:
The ideal candidate will be a qualified Solicitor, Licensed Conveyancer, Legal Executive or an experienced Fee Earner. You will have proven experience in both commercial and residential property matters whilst being capable of running a caseload independently. You will demonstrate strong organisational and time-management skills, have excellent communication and client care abilities as well as being proactive, professional and able to work well as part of a team. Experience with case management systems and a strong understanding of property-related compliance requirements is desirable.
